AP: Advanced Placement

AP gives students the chance to try college-level work in high school and to gain valuable skills and study habits for college.

Cal Poly grants credit toward its undergraduate degrees for examinations successfully completed through the AP program.

Credit granted may vary from year to year, as Cal Poly requirements and AP Exams change. Information on which tests are acceptable, the amount of credit that will be given and how the credit will be applied for meeting degree requirements can be obtained from the Office of Academic Records, or by consulting this link at Cal Poly's Office of Academic Records' website.

This test is not administered on the Cal Poly campus, but is available locally through Cuesta College.

Registration bulletins are available from high schools or The College Board.

How do I send an AP Grade Report to a college or university?

To have a copy of your grade report sent to an institution, call toll-free 888 225-5427. The fee for each transcript is $15.
